In this episode, Thom Baseley shares his journey from music to tech, discusses common mistakes in career development, and offers insights into the art of demos, adaptability, and continuous learning in solutions engineering.
Key Topics
Career transition from music to tech
Common mistakes in career development
The importance of demos in sales and music
Adaptability and spontaneity in demos and performances
Building self-worth and confidence in professional settings
Continuous learning and staying updated in tech
Cross-industry skills and their transferability
The role of relationships and networking in career growth
Takeaways
Working with friends without contracts can lead to issues; always protect yourself with agreements.
Confidence in interviews can be improved by viewing it as a mutual value exchange.
Demos in music and tech share similarities in preparation, execution, and the need for adaptability.
Handling technical issues during demos requires quick thinking and flexibility.
Continuous learning and testing new features are crucial in fast-evolving tech environments.
